If you want to overclock this CPU, you really should consider an AIO liquid cooler. I use BeQuiet Dark rock and Noctua HSF's but neither will really be what you need for a good OC on this CPU IMO.

And for motherboards only look at LGA1200, so Z390 is out.

We need to see the reviews of the 3080. However it has been generally considered the 2080Ti as overkill for 1080p. The new 3070 is claimed to equal or outperform the 2080Ti. When going for exceptionally high fps the games that can achieve it tend to be games that are not very gpu demanding. Your typical AAA game which are cpu demanding are likely to be limited by the cpu long before the gpu at 1080p.

If you want to play esports games at a high level then the 1080p 360Hz is probably an ok route. If you want to play AAA games with good detail and accurate colours then a 1440p or similar high Hz monitor may be the better option. Either way that proposed system will run it.
